Dell XPS 13 Plus (9320)
One great Ultrabook
The XPS 13 Plus (9320) is a top pick thanks to a flawless design, gorgeous displays, modern performance hardware (including up to 32GB of LPDDR5-5200 RAM), and decent battery life. The edge-to-edge keyboard and haptic touchpad are outstanding, and the audio is better than you’d expect from something this compact. If you don’t want to spend quite as much, the XPS 13 (9315) is also a great choice.

Samsung’s Galaxy Book2 Pro 360 comes at you with an exceptionally thin and light build, especially for a 15-inch device. It packs in a gorgeous AMOLED display with inking capabilities, solid battery life, FHD webcam, speakers with Dolby Atmos, and modern performance hardware with up to a 12th Gen Intel Core i7-1260P CPU and 32GB of LPDDR5 RAM.

The ASUS ZenBook Pro 14 Duo OLED is a unique laptop that includes an impressive 15.6-inch main display as well as a secondary 12.7-inch display that’s raised above the keyboard. It’s a perfect laptop for creators who want some secondary inking abilities, and it has the power to back it up thanks to 12th Gen Intel Core H-Series CPUs, NVIDIA RTX 3050 Ti Laptop GPU, and LPDDR5-4800 RAM.
Choosing the best laptop with 32GB of RAM
Answering the question of how much RAM you need in your laptop isn’t always easy. If you’re looking to accomplish anything beyond simple email and web browsing, 8GB is recommended. And if you like multitasking or if you want to keep your laptop relevant longer into the future, 16GB will make things a lot smoother. This is also applicable as you start getting into tasks like photo editing.
Gamers can almost always take advantage of more RAM, as can those who are working with intensive design, development, and modelling apps. Stepping up to 32GB of RAM will give you more leeway when it comes to multitasking and working with multiple large files.
